Documente Academic
Documente Profesional
Documente Cultură
VCC 10
R2 5k
R1 5k
Vo1
Vo2
Z shape
(amplasata la Vref=2V)
S shape
(amplasata la Vref=2V)
T1 2N2222A
T2 2N2222A
+
Vin 0
+
R4 500
R3 500
VREF 2
VREF=2V
IEE1 1m
Fig. 3: Modul de obinere a unei funcii trapez folosind: o funcie S dintr-un diferenial cu
referina de 2V; o funcie Z din alt diferenial cu referin de 4V i un circuit de minim
Exemplu de implementare:
n figura 4, este prezentat circuitul electronic pentru obinerea unei funcii trapezoidale.
Circuitul din figura 4 trebuie repetat pentru fiecare funcie de apartenen de pe fiecare intrare
a regulatorului fuzzy. O atenie deosebit trebuie acordat calculrii corecte a tensiunilor de
referin pentru fiecare MCF
VCC 10
R2 5k
R1 5k
Z shape
( Vref=2V)
R9 10k
Vsa
Vza
S shape
( Vref=2V)
T1 2N2222A
V_FCM
D2 1N1183
R4 500
T2 2N2222A
R3 500
VREF_A 2
D1 1N1183
VREF=2V
Circuit de calcul
valoare minimala
IEE_A 1m
+
Vin 0
Circuit diferential
- calcul S-form si Z-form
- amplasare la 4V
R5 5k
Vzb
R6 5k
Vsb
Z shape
( Vref=4V)
S shape
( Vref=4V)
T3 2N2222A
R8 500
Circuit diferential
- calcul S-form si Z-form
- amplasare la 4V
R7 500
T4 2N2222A
VREF_B 4
IEE_B 1m
VREF=4V
Funcia de tip triunghi se obine prin reducerea distanei dintre Vref_A i Vref_B.
Aceasta nseamn fie creterea tensiunii Vref_A, fie scderea tensiunii Vref_B. Pentru
exemplul din figura 4, obinerea unei funcii de tip triunghi se poate obine prin
Vref_B=3,1V.
Obinerea unor funcii asimetrice este posibil prin utilizarea de valori diferite pentru
rezistenele de degenerare din emitori. In figura 5 se prezint cazul unor rezistene mici
n circuitul de generare al funciei S (pant abrupt), respectiv rezistene de 5 ori mai
mari in circuitul de generare al funciei Z.
Fig. 5: Efectul utilizrii unor valori diferite pentru rezistenele din emitoare
Curenii de polarizare a etajelor difereniale trebuie s fie egali pentru a obine aceeai
amplitudine a funciilor de apartenen.
O schem simpl de realizare a circuitului de minim este circuitul format din D1, D2 i
R9, folosit deja n schemele anterioare.
VCC 10
R2 5k
R1 5k
Vsa
Vza
Z shape
( Vref=2V)
S shape
( Vref=2V)
T1 2N2222A
R9 10k
V_FCM
D2 1N1183
T2 2N2222A
R4 500
R3 500
D1 1N1183
Circuit de calcul
valoare minimala
IEE_A 1m
R5 5k
Vzb
R11 1k
R10 5k
Vin 0
R6 5k
VREF=4V
S shape
( Vref=4V)
T3 2N2222A
R8 500
Circuit diferential
- calcul S-form si Z-form
- amplasare la 4V
VREF=2V
R13 2k
T4 2N2222A
R12 2k
Vsb
Z shape
( Vref=4V)
Circuit generare
tensiuni pentru
deplasare MFC
R7 500
IEE_B 1m
+ VCC
I_BIAS
T3
V_OUT= min(V_1, V_2)
V_1
T2
T1
I_BIAS2
V_2
Fig.9: Circuit pentru implementarea funciei S propus de Tsutomu Miki i Takeshi Yamakawa
Observaii:
Vlabel stabilete poziia formei S n universul de discurs.
Valoarea numeric pentru Vlabel este stabilit de informaia de pe biii C4C0
Codul 0000 pentru Vlabel are semnificaia de funcie nealocat i are ca efect anularea
tuturor variabilelor din antecedent. Pentru aceast situaie, SW este trecut n ON,
anuleaz curentul I2 i determin o valoare maxim la ieire pentru a nu influena
circuitele de minim din etajul urmtor.
Panta formei S este programat prin intermediul informaiei binare aplicate pe S2 S0.
Din figur se observ ca se acioneaz asupra valorii rezistentei de degenerare din
emitoarele etajului diferenial realizat cu Q1 i Q2